Understanding CDL Classes in Missouri

Missouri categorizes CDLs into Classes A, B, and C, each dictating the type of vehicle an operator is authorized to drive based on weight and configuration․

Class A CDL

A Class A CDL in Missouri permits operation of combination vehicles with a Gross Vehicle Weight Rating (GVWR) exceeding 26,000 pounds․ This includes tractor-trailer combinations, and any vehicle towing a unit with a GVWR over 10,000 pounds․

Drivers holding this license demonstrate proficiency in handling large commercial vehicles, requiring extensive knowledge of air brakes, coupling/uncoupling procedures, and overall vehicle control․ Successful completion of both knowledge and skills tests is mandatory for Class A certification․

This is the most common license for long-haul trucking and requires the highest level of training and expertise․

Class B CDL

A Class B CDL in Missouri authorizes the operation of single vehicles with a GVWR of 26,001 pounds or more, or any vehicle towing another not exceeding 10,000 pounds․ This commonly includes buses, straight trucks, and large delivery vehicles․

Unlike Class A, it doesn’t require a tractor-trailer endorsement, focusing instead on the skills needed to manage substantial single-unit vehicles․ Passing both knowledge and skills tests, tailored to Class B vehicle operation, is essential for licensure․

This license is ideal for local delivery and public transportation roles․

Class C CDL

A Class C CDL in Missouri is designed for vehicles not meeting the definitions of Class A or B, but still requiring a commercial license․ This often includes vehicles carrying hazardous materials or designed to transport 16 or more passengers, including the driver․

Vehicles with a GVWR of less than 26,001 pounds also fall under this category, if they meet the passenger or hazmat criteria․ Obtaining a Class C CDL requires passing specific knowledge and skills tests․

It’s a versatile license for various commercial driving jobs․

What is Scientific Notation?

Scientific notation represents numbers as a product of two parts: a coefficient and a power of ten. The coefficient is a number typically between 1 and 10, while the power of ten indicates the magnitude of the number.

Eighth-grade students learning this concept often utilize worksheets, frequently available as PDF downloads, to solidify their understanding. These worksheets focus on expressing numbers in the form a x 10b, where 1 ≤ |a| < 10 and b is an integer.

Practice exercises within these PDF resources involve converting both large and small numbers into scientific notation, and vice versa. The goal is to efficiently represent extremely large or small values, avoiding lengthy strings of zeros. These worksheets are designed to meet 8.EE.A.4 standards, ensuring students grasp this fundamental mathematical tool.

Understanding scientific notation is essential for various scientific fields.

Why Use Scientific Notation?

Scientific notation simplifies working with extremely large or small numbers, making calculations more manageable and reducing the potential for errors. Imagine trying to multiply 6,000,000 by 0.000005 without this notation – it’s cumbersome!

Eighth-grade students encounter this necessity through worksheets, often in PDF format, designed to illustrate its practical benefits. These practice materials demonstrate how scientific notation streamlines operations like multiplication and division, particularly in scientific contexts.

PDF worksheets emphasize efficiency and clarity. They help students avoid writing long sequences of zeros, which can be prone to miscounting. Mastering this skill, aligned with 8.EE.A.4, is crucial for fields like astronomy, chemistry, and physics, where dealing with vast or minuscule quantities is commonplace. These worksheets build confidence and computational fluency.

It’s a vital tool for clear communication.

Understanding the Parts of Scientific Notation

Scientific notation comprises a coefficient (between 1 and 10) and a power of ten, as 8th-grade PDF worksheets demonstrate.

These practice materials clarify each component’s role.

Coefficient

The coefficient is the numerical part of a number in scientific notation, always greater than or equal to 1 and less than 10. Eighth-grade PDF worksheets emphasize identifying and correctly representing this component. These practice materials often present numbers in standard form, requiring students to rewrite them with a coefficient between 1 and 10, multiplied by a power of ten.

For example, in the number 6.7 x 105, “6.7” is the coefficient. Worksheets frequently include exercises where students must determine the appropriate coefficient when converting from standard notation. Understanding the coefficient is fundamental, as it represents the significant digits of the number. Many PDF resources provide step-by-step guidance on finding the correct coefficient, ensuring students grasp this essential concept. Correctly identifying the coefficient is a key skill assessed on 8.EE.A.3 standards;

Exponent (Power of Ten)

The exponent, or power of ten, in scientific notation indicates how many places the decimal point must be moved to obtain the original number in standard form. Eighth-grade PDF worksheets heavily focus on mastering this concept, presenting exercises that require students to determine the correct exponent. These practice problems often involve both positive and negative exponents, representing large and small numbers respectively.

For instance, in 2.5 x 10-3, the exponent is -3, signifying the decimal point moves three places to the left. Worksheets commonly feature conversions between standard and scientific notation, demanding accurate exponent calculation. Understanding the sign of the exponent is crucial; positive exponents denote numbers greater than or equal to 1, while negative exponents indicate numbers less than 1. Resources aligned with 8.EE.A.4 provide ample opportunities to practice and solidify this skill.

Converting Numbers to Scientific Notation

Eighth-grade PDF worksheets guide students through converting standard numbers into scientific notation, a vital skill for handling very large or small values efficiently.

These practice exercises build proficiency.

Converting Large Numbers to Scientific Notation

Eighth-grade scientific notation worksheets, often available as PDF downloads, dedicate significant practice to converting large numbers. These problems typically involve numbers exceeding 1,000, requiring students to identify the decimal point’s original position and count the places moved to achieve a coefficient between 1 and 10.

For example, converting 75,800 into scientific notation necessitates moving the decimal four places to the left, resulting in 7.58 x 104. Worksheets emphasize this process through repeated exercises, ensuring students grasp the concept of expressing large values compactly.

Many PDF resources include step-by-step examples and varied practice problems, reinforcing the understanding of how the exponent represents the magnitude of the number. These resources align with 8.EE.A.4 standards, building a strong foundation in numerical representation.

Converting Small Numbers to Scientific Notation

Eighth-grade scientific notation worksheets, frequently found as PDF files, provide ample practice in converting small numbers – those less than 1 – into scientific notation. This process differs from large numbers, as the decimal point is moved to the right, creating a coefficient between 1 and 10, and resulting in a negative exponent.

For instance, converting 0.000006 requires moving the decimal six places to the right, yielding 6 x 10-6. Worksheets often present a mix of such problems, emphasizing the crucial understanding of negative exponents.

These PDF resources typically include examples demonstrating the correct placement of the decimal and the corresponding negative exponent, aligning with 8.EE.A.4 standards. Consistent practice solidifies this skill, enabling students to efficiently represent very small quantities.

Operations with Scientific Notation

Eighth-grade PDF worksheets focus on performing mathematical operations—multiplication and division—with numbers expressed in scientific notation, building crucial skills.

These practice problems reinforce rules for manipulating exponents and coefficients, essential for solving complex scientific calculations efficiently.

Multiplication with Scientific Notation

Eighth-grade scientific notation worksheets, often available as PDF downloads, heavily emphasize mastering multiplication. These practice materials guide students through multiplying numbers presented in scientific notation, a fundamental skill in mathematics and science.

The core principle involves multiplying the coefficients and adding the exponents of the powers of ten. For example, (a x 10m) * (b x 10n) = (a*b) x 10(m+n). Worksheets typically present a series of problems requiring students to apply this rule accurately.

Many PDF resources include examples demonstrating how to simplify the resulting product, ensuring the coefficient is between 1 and 10. Students learn to adjust the coefficient and exponent accordingly if the initial product exceeds this range. These worksheets are designed to build confidence and fluency in performing these calculations, preparing students for more advanced mathematical concepts.

Successfully completing these problems reinforces understanding of exponent rules and the overall structure of scientific notation.

Division with Scientific Notation

Eighth-grade scientific notation worksheets, frequently found in PDF format, dedicate significant attention to division. These resources provide targeted practice in dividing numbers expressed in scientific notation, a crucial skill for various scientific applications.

The fundamental rule involves dividing the coefficients and subtracting the exponents of the powers of ten. Specifically, (a x 10m) / (b x 10n) = (a/b) x 10(m-n). Worksheets present a range of problems designed to solidify this concept.

Students learn to simplify the quotient, ensuring the coefficient remains between 1 and 10. Adjustments to the coefficient and exponent are necessary if the initial result falls outside this range. These PDF materials often include step-by-step examples, guiding students through the process.

Mastering division in scientific notation reinforces understanding of exponent rules and strengthens overall computational skills, preparing students for more complex mathematical challenges.

Addition and Subtraction with Scientific Notation (Considerations)

Adding and subtracting numbers in scientific notation requires careful attention to exponents, differing from simple multiplication or division. Worksheets often emphasize that direct addition or subtraction is only possible when the powers of ten are identical.

If exponents differ, one number must be converted to match the other’s exponent before combining. This involves adjusting the coefficient and the exponent accordingly – a common source of errors for eighth-grade students.

PDF practice materials frequently include problems designed to test this conversion skill, ensuring students understand how to manipulate the coefficient while maintaining numerical equivalence. Students must also be mindful of significant figures and proper decimal placement during these operations.

Many worksheets provide step-by-step examples to illustrate the process, guiding students through the necessary adjustments to achieve a correct solution. Mastering these considerations is vital for accurate calculations in scientific contexts.

The Flint Water Crisis

The Flint Water Crisis exposed contaminated water’s devastating impact on a community, sparking resistance and hope, as detailed in Mona Hanna-Attisha’s book, available in PDF.

Background and Causes

The Flint Water Crisis began when the city switched its water supply to the Flint River in 2014 to cut costs. The untreated water corroded pipes, releasing toxic lead into the system. This decision, made by state-appointed officials, led to widespread contamination, affecting thousands of residents. The crisis was exacerbated by systemic negligence and a lack of accountability from local and state authorities. Residents immediately noticed the water’s foul odor and taste, but their concerns were dismissed. The contamination caused severe health issues, particularly in children, including lead poisoning and long-term developmental delays. The crisis highlighted deep-rooted issues of environmental injustice and governmental failure.

Impact on the Community

The Flint Water Crisis had devastating effects on the community, particularly children, who suffered from lead poisoning and developmental delays. Residents experienced rashes, hair loss, and other health issues due to toxic water exposure. The contamination also caused economic hardship, as families struggled with medical bills and lost wages. Trust in local authorities eroded, leading to widespread frustration and fear. The crisis disproportionately affected low-income and minority communities, highlighting systemic inequities. Despite these challenges, the community showed resilience, with activists and healthcare workers leading efforts to address the crisis. The book “What the Eyes Don’t See” captures these struggles and the fight for justice, offering a powerful narrative of hope and resistance.

Key Events and Timeline

The Flint Water Crisis began in 2014 when the city switched its water supply to the Flint River, leading to immediate concerns about water quality. Residents reported discolored and foul-smelling water, but officials initially dismissed these issues. In 2015, a group of researchers and activists, including Dr. Mona Hanna-Attisha, uncovered dangerously high levels of lead in the water, confirming widespread contamination. This revelation sparked public outrage and led to a state of emergency being declared in 2015. The crisis highlighted systemic failures and prompted legal battles, advocacy efforts, and long-term recovery initiatives. The book “What the Eyes Don’t See” chronicles these events, emphasizing the community’s fight for justice and accountability.
